Jardine Announces Second Recall Expansion of Cribs Sold by Babies'R'Us; Cribs Pose Entrapment and Strangulation Hazards

CPSC · 09207 · published 2009-04-30

CPSC campaign 09207

Hazard

The wooden crib slats can break, creating a gap, which can pose an entrapment and strangulation hazard to infants and toddlers.

Remedy

Consumers should immediately stop using the recalled cribs.
